Faux Wood Smart Blinds

Our Faux Wood Smart Blinds are extremely durable, easy to clean, highly resistant to heat and moisture, are available in a variety of popular colors and in  2˝ or  2.5˝ slats. They give you the look of real wood for smaller budget, and they can be motorized too!

With our Faux Wood Smart Blinds, you can have the inviting look of natural wood, complete with a crown molded valance, that beats the price of real wood blinds. You also gain extra durability and resistance to warping, chipping or cracking. They are ideally suited to any areas that are exposed to heat and a high moisture content, such as bathrooms, kitchens and garages.

With a realistic wood grain, they complete both contemporary and traditional décor. They come with simulated stained or painted finishes, and are very lightweight and very easy to clean

United Shade Contract is one of the few companies that provide a motorized option, which can raise or lower the blinds with a remote hand control or wall switch, for one or for multiple window coverings. In fact, we have the most multi-tasking remote available for this purpose!

Other control options include a loop pull chain that that can both adjust the height of the blinds and tilt them in one motion. A wand also adjusts the slat angle.

  1. Determine if the shade or blind will mount outside the window frame onto the wall (Outside Mount) or if the shade or blind will be mounted inside the window frame (Inside Mount).
  2. Outside Mount—Measure the width (across) of the area to be covered. Example: End of frame to end of frame plus 2” added for additional coverage. Inside Mount: Measure the exact opening size. The factory will make any necessary adjustments from your exact measurements to allow for inside clearance and ease of operation.
  3. Measure the length (drop) of area to be covered. Example: Top of frame to bottom of frame with an additional 2” for mounting above and below window.

Take precautions with your measurements so entire window area is covered and allowances are made to assure a custom fit. If draperies or valances are already installed be sure your measurement for width allows the shade or blind to fit under the current window treatment.

Inside Mount Measuring Instructions

Inside mount shades and blinds are installed inside the window casing.  Minimum depth requirements vary by headrail type.

  • Measure the exact inside width of the window casing from left to right inside edge in three different places.  Record narrowest measurement.
  • Measure the exact inside height of the window casing from top to bottom inside edge in three different places.  Record longest measurement.
  • Do NOT take any deductions. Allowances are made at the factory to ensure fit.

Outside Mount Measuring Instructions

Outside mount shades and blinds are installed outside the window casing. The shade or blind will cover an area larger than the window itself.

  • Measure the exact width to be covered. Allow enough extra coverage to ensure proper light control and privacy
  • Measure the exact height to be covered. Allow for proper coverage.
  • The factory makes No allowances for outside mount.
  • Step 1: Installing end brackets: Determine where to attach each brackets. For outside mounting, position the brackes on the window frame or wall and attach with the proper fasteners. For inside mounting, position top of bracket against inside surface of window frame and attach. Each end bracket uses two screws mounted diagonally. Make sure end brackets are level.
  • Installing support brackets (where supplied): Center the support bracket between the two end brackets. keep the top and back of each support bracket level and aligned with tops and backs of the end brackets. If more than one support bracket is used, space the support brackets evenly across the width of the headrail. Insert screws in the top for an inside mount, insert screws in the back for an outside mount.
  • Step 2: Install the Headrail: Slide the headrail into the end brackets and center support. Then, close end bracket covers until they click into place.
  • Step 3: Install Valance: Your blind includes a valance. Position one valance clip at each end of the headrail, and evenly space any additional clips across the width of the headrail.

Periodic dusting with a feather duster, a soft clean cloth or a vaccum cleaner brush is all Faux Wood Smart Blinds should ever require. If necessary, the blinds can be spot cleaned with a mild soap and water to remove dirt or stains. You should never use any type of liquid or powder cleaner on Faux Wood Smart Blinds as this could stain and discolor the blinds.
